This season, the I-94 rivalry went to Wisconsin, and it wasn't even close as the Badgers beat Marquette by 20 points. The star of the game was easily John Blackwell, who scored a game-high 30 points and was making shots from every level of the floor. After the game, Marquette's head coach, Shaka Smart, heaped praise on John Blackwell and his game.
Smart said, "Blackwell is a special player. I've coached a couple of guys the last few years who are now in the NBA, and he's that good."
Blackwell tested the NBA waters after his sophomore campaign last year, and the NBA scouts gave him the necessary feedback to come back to college and work on a few things to be ready for this year's NBA Draft.
